Output 043efcedc4e41f3eb22e32cecb3638fc72c92fd5217fe9221f9bb8859e163b24:0

value
1991781
script pubkey
OP_0 OP_PUSHBYTES_20 d93c5606175e59f0cdf8e402530a50fedb958f2b
address
bc1qmy79vpshtevlpn0cusp9xzjslmdetrete2hmhs
transaction
043efcedc4e41f3eb22e32cecb3638fc72c92fd5217fe9221f9bb8859e163b24
confirmations
174311
spent
false